Kangana Ranaut picks Salman Khan as 'quite cool', takes a dig at directors' list: 'Mere standards itne low nahi'

If there’s one thing Kangana Ranaut is known for, it’s her unfiltered honesty. From calling out nepotism when few in the industry dared to speak, to taking public digs at powerful names, Kangana has never believed in playing safe. On February 27, the actress was in her element.

During an interactive session with News 18, Kangana was asked to react to names like Salman Khan, Shah Rukh Khan, Aamir Khan, Karan Johar and Aditya Chopra — and her responses were as sharp as ever.Kangana was asked to pick the best friend among Salman, Shah Rukh and Aamir. The question: “Aapka acha dost kaun hai?”Her instant reply drew laughter. “Ye mere dost kab se bann gaye (laughs).”When nudged to at least name the one she liked most, Kangana said, “I think Salman is quite cool.”

“Let’s go with Ananya Panday”

The conversation then shifted to the younger crop of actors — Ananya Panday, Janhvi Kapoor and Sara Ali Khan — with Kangana being asked who she thought was the better actress.Laughing, she replied, “Let’s go with Ananya Panday.”The remark is noteworthy given their past. In 2022, during her appearance on The Kapil Sharma Show, Kangana had mocked Ananya, referring to her as a ‘Bolly-bimbo’ and mimicking her ability to touch her nose with her tongue.

“Kam se kam list toh achi banani thi”

Perhaps the sharpest moment came when she was asked to choose the better director among Anurag Kashyap, Karan Johar and Aditya Chopra. Instead of picking one, Kangana took a swipe at the very premise.“Meri jo filmmaking aur acting ke liye jo liking hai, mere standards itne low nahi jitne aapke hai. Kam se kam list toh achi banani thi,” she said.Her equation with Karan Johar has been widely discussed since 2017, when she appeared on Koffee with Karan and called him the “flag-bearer of nepotism” and “movie mafia.” Over the years, she continued to criticise him for allegedly promoting star kids. Currently, however, she doesn’t actively revisit the controversy. On the work front, Kangana is set to reunite with R Madhavan in an untitled psychological thriller, marking their collaboration after the successful Tanu Weds Manu franchise. Go to Source
